Long Island bank robbed |
|||||
PLAINVIEW – Nassau County police are investigating a bank robbery that occurred in Plainview on Wednesday, February 06, at 12:59 P.M. An unknown man entered the Roslyn Savings Bank at 509 Old Country Road and presented a demand note to a teller. After obtaining an undetermined amount of U.S. currency the suspect fled on foot heading west towards the Burger King parking lot at Old Country Road and South Oyster Bay Road. Six employees and two customers were present at the time of the robbery. No injuries were reported. The subject is described as a white male, 6”00” tall, wearing a gray winter jacket, green winter hat, black mask over his mouth and clear glasses. Detectives request anyone with information regarding this crime to contact Nassau County Crime Stoppers at 1-800-244-TIPS. All callers will remain anonymous. |
